Synaptics TouchPad

A HupWiki-ből...

Tartalomjegyzék

Synaptics touchpad beállítása XFree86/X.org-hoz

Tulajdonságok

  • Egérmozgás állítható sebességgel, gyorsulással
  • A pad gyors érintésével egérgombok emulálása
  • A pad két gyors érintése a dupla kattintás
  • Érintés és húzás a padon a mozgatás
  • Középső és jobb klikk a pad felső és alsó szegélyénél
  • Függőleges görgetés a pad jobb szegélyénél egy ujj fel-le húzásával (4. és 5. gomb)
  • A fel, le gombok a 4. és 5. eseményt generálják
  • Vízszíntes görgetés a pad alsó szegélyénél (6. és 7. gomb)
  • Állítható érintés érzékenység
  • 2 ujjal való érintés a középső gombot szimulálja - nem minden modellnél
  • 3 ujjal való érintés a jobb gombot szimulálja - nem minden modellnél
  • Futás közbeni állítási lehetőség
  • Abszolút és relatív pozicionálás
  • A szegélyekig való ujjhúzás esetére beállítható, hogy úgy viselkedjem, mintha tovább húznánk az ujjunkat

Telepítés

  1. Le kell töltenünk az X-hez a drivert: http://web.telia.com/~u89404340/touchpad/files/
  2. A kernelbe be kell fordítani a CONFIG_INPUT_EVDEV eszközt.
  3. A driver fordításához szükségünk lesz az x-dev, libx11-dev és libxext-dev csomagok telepítésére (Debian)
  4. Kicsomagolás után make és make install parancsokkal fordíthatjuk és telepíthetjük
  5. A betöltendő modulok köze (X config) írjuk be:
    Load "synaptics"
  6. Készítsünk egy InputDevice szekciót ld. alább
  7. Írjuk be a ServerLayout szekcióba:
    InputDevice "Synaptics Mouse" "AlwaysCore"

És kész is vagyunk.

Forrás: http://web.telia.com/~u89404340/touchpad/index.html

InputDevice

Section "InputDevice"
  Identifier  	"Synaptics Mouse"
  Driver  	"synaptics"
  Option 	"Device"  	"/dev/psaux"
  Option	"Protocol"	"auto-dev"
  Option	"LeftEdge"      "1700"
  Option	"RightEdge"     "5300"
  Option	"TopEdge"       "1700"
  Option	"BottomEdge"    "4200"
  Option	"FingerLow"	"25"
  Option	"FingerHigh"	"30"
  Option	"MaxTapTime"	"180"
  Option	"MaxTapMove"	"220"
  Option	"VertScrollDelta" "100"
  Option	"MinSpeed"	"0.09"
  Option	"MaxSpeed"	"0.18"
  Option	"AccelFactor"	"0.0015"
  Option	"SHMConfig"	"on"
#  Option	"Repeater"	"/dev/ps2mouse"
EndSection